The Magistrates’ Court Mock Trial Competition helps young people aged 12-14 understand how the law touches every aspect of their lives, gaining an insight into how the legal justice system works.
Schools will be given access to resources, including a specially written criminal case, to help teams prepare legal arguments. After preparation, your team will take part in a local heat and go head-to-head with other schools to prosecute and defend a case. Winning teams will then compete in a Regional Final.
Our Mock Trial Competitions are designed to be accessible for everyone – you do not need any expertise in the law. Once your school has applied and paid the entrance fee, you will be given all the guidance you need to run the competition in your school.

How will it benefit my students?
For most students it is their first experience of the law. There is no better way to introduce them than in a fun and engaging experience that stays with them for life.
Students who take part are encouraged to think critically, build arguments and boost their confidence. It helps them develop a sound knowledge and understanding of the role of law and the justice system in our society.
- More than 9 in 10 had a better understanding of the legal system
- Almost 9 in 10 improved their critical thinking skills
- More than 9 in 10 had a better understating of the role, function, and operation of magistrates’ courts
- Four in five had more confidence in accessing our legal system after taking part in the Magistrates’ Court Mock Trial Competition
